A full roof replacement on this Whale Beach home: Colorbond Ultra over existing tile, with new sarking, gutters, and upgraded flashings throughout.
This Whale Beach home was due for a full roof replacement. The existing tiled roof was removed and replaced with a new Colorbond Ultra metal roofing system, a popular upgrade for Sydney's Northern Beaches homes that delivers better weather performance, lower maintenance and a cleaner modern look.

We then installed a roofing wool sarking blanket for thermal and moisture protection, followed by new metal top hat battens and Colorbond Ultra roofing sheets, matched to the existing 32° pitch.
Approximately 15 metres of old guttering was removed and replaced with new gutters and accessories, ensuring proper drainage off the new roof system.

Transition and apron flashings were lifted and cleaned of all debris. Presstite bituminous foam infill was cut in and placed between each roof rib before flashings were reinstalled with new fixings and sealed to a watertight finish.
Whale Beach sits directly on the Northern Beaches coastline, where salt air and moisture accelerate the deterioration of traditional roofing materials. Terracotta and concrete tiles are particularly vulnerable over time: grout lines open up, ridge caps crack, and the overall system becomes increasingly difficult to maintain as individual components age at different rates.
Colorbond Ultra is specifically engineered for high-corrosion environments. Its AZ200 Zincalume steel substrate and Thermatech solar reflectance technology make it a practical long-term choice for homes within close proximity to the ocean, where standard Colorbond would require more frequent inspection and maintenance.
The low pitch of this roof (32 degrees) also suits metal sheeting well. At that angle, metal roofing drains efficiently and the continuous sheet profile eliminates the inter-tile gaps that allow wind-driven rain to penetrate on steeper or flatter tiled roofs.
Flashings are one of the most common failure points on any roof, and this is especially true on coastal properties where thermal expansion and salt exposure degrade sealants faster than inland. On this project, all transition and apron flashings were lifted, cleaned, and reinstated using Presstite bituminous foam infill between each roof rib. This creates a compressible, waterproof seal that accommodates the natural movement of the metal sheeting without cracking.
The fixings were replaced and all joints sealed to a watertight finish before the flashings were laid back down. This level of detail is often skipped on budget reroofs, but it is what determines whether a roof holds up for 10 years or 40.
The finished roof is a significant upgrade from the original terracotta tiles: lighter, more durable, and built to handle the coastal conditions of the Northern Beaches. With Colorbond Ultra's salt-resistant coating and a fully resealed flashing system, this home is well protected for decades ahead.
